Vocabulary
4 key words for this lesson
NERF
To weaken a character, weapon, or ability — usually by developers in a balance update.
They nerfed the shotgun — it does 30% less damage now.
BUFF
The opposite of nerf — to strengthen a character, weapon, or ability.
My main got buffed this patch. She's actually viable now!
META
The dominant strategies, characters, or builds in competitive play at any given moment.
Stacking tanks is totally meta right now.
OP
Overpowered — so strong it creates an unfair advantage. Often signals a nerf is coming.
That boss ability is OP — no one can dodge it in time.

Related Terms
4 related terms and their meanings
PATCH
A game update released by developers that can nerf, buff, or fix things.
After the patch, the meta completely changed.
BROKEN
Hyperbolically overpowered — so strong it feels like a bug or design error.
This combo is broken — needs to be nerfed immediately.
MAIN
Your primary character in a game. Also used as a verb — to main a character.
I main Sova, but he just got nerfed.
TIER LIST
A community ranking of characters or strategies from S-tier (best) to D-tier (worst).
She jumped to S-tier after the buff.

Forum Post — In Context
Read this gaming forum post and identify all key terms.
Hot take: this patch is the worst in two years. They nerfed Viper into the ground — her damage is completely useless now. Meanwhile, Sova got another buff even though he was already OP. He's been S-tier on every meta tier list for six months. If this is where the meta is heading, I'm switching my main.
